Output 8d3464897163e2315b3bd018f7d5bdae1fec1bca90aed0df5b5be913316ae2d4:15

value
22025943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 537d0aaba666c7b99b5ad584041c68d3f6e5dd44 OP_EQUAL
address
MFWc7QBRbBw18gvrAAMF33T8rofTsykFSC
transaction
8d3464897163e2315b3bd018f7d5bdae1fec1bca90aed0df5b5be913316ae2d4
spent
true